The reluctant hero of Gaelic football, Peter Withnell

After years of searching and tinkering by Pete McGrath, Peter Withnell proved the final piece in the puzzle that brought Down to the 1991 All-Ireland football title.

Withnell’s name won’t be forgotten in Kerry or Meath, but he was a somewhat reluctant hero.

Uncomfortable in the public eye, for many years he endured sectarian abuse on the field and from the terraces and eventually soccer took him away from Gaelic football.
